Roof installation services involve replacing an existing roof or installing a new roof on a property. This process typically includes removing the old roofing material, preparing the underlying structure, and carefully installing new roofing materials that provide protection and durability. Professional contractors ensure that the installation is completed correctly, helping to safeguard the property against weather elements and structural damage. Proper roof installation is essential for maintaining the integrity and value of a home or commercial building.
These services help address common problems such as leaks, damaged shingles, or deteriorating roofing materials that can lead to water intrusion and structural issues. A new roof can prevent costly repairs down the line by providing a reliable barrier against rain, snow, wind, and other environmental factors. Additionally, a properly installed roof can improve energy efficiency by ensuring better insulation and ventilation, which can contribute to lower utility bills and a more comfortable indoor environment.

The overview below groups typical Roof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Minor roof repairs, such as fixing leaks or replacing a few shingles, typically cost between $250 and $600. Many routine repairs fall within this range, depending on the extent of the work and materials needed.
Medium-Sized Projects - When replacing sections of roofing or addressing moderate damage, local contractors often charge between $1,000 and $3,500. These projects are common and usually involve standard materials and straightforward installations.
Full Roof Replacement - Complete roof replacements for average-sized homes generally range from $5,000 to $12,000. Larger or more complex projects can reach $15,000 or more, especially with premium materials or intricate designs.
Large or Complex Installations - Extensive or high-end roofing jobs, such as those with specialty materials or custom features, can exceed $20,000. Such projects are less frequent but are handled by local service providers for larger, more involved work.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

Clear and detailed written expectations are essential when evaluating potential service providers. Homeowners should seek out contractors who can provide comprehensive proposals outlining the scope of work, materials to be used, and the steps involved in the installation process. Having these details in writing helps prevent misunderstandings and ensures everyone is aligned on the project’s goals and deliverables. Good communication from the outset can also serve as an indicator of the contractor’s professionalism and their willingness to keep clients informed throughout the project.
